XT.Net Skill

Quick Decision

If the user asks for XT API access in C#/.NET, use XT.Net. Do not write raw HttpClient calls to XT endpoints; XT.Net handles request signing, timestamping, response parsing, client-side rate limiting, WebSocket reconnects, and HttpResult<T> / WebSocketResult<UpdateSubscription> error handling.

For multi-exchange code, use CryptoExchange.Net.SharedApis from the .SharedClient properties.

Installation

dotnet add package XT.Net

Targets: netstandard2.0, netstandard2.1, net8.0, net9.0, net10.0. Native AOT is supported.

REST Client Setup

Always create REST clients via XTRestClient. Configure credentials for account and trading calls.

using XT.Net;
using XT.Net.Clients;

var restClient = new XTRestClient(options =>
{
    options.ApiCredentials = new XTCredentials("API_KEY", "API_SECRET");
});

Public market data does not require credentials:

var publicClient = new XTRestClient();

Result Handling

Every direct REST and SharedApis REST method returns HttpResult<T> or HttpResult. Every direct and SharedApis WebSocket subscription returns WebSocketResult<UpdateSubscription>. Always check .Success before reading .Data.

var ticker = await restClient.SpotApi.ExchangeData.GetTickersAsync("eth_usdt");
if (!ticker.Success)
{
    Console.WriteLine($"XT error: {ticker.Error}");
    return;
}

var firstTicker = ticker.Data.First();

Use result.Error?.IsTransient == true as a retry hint. Do not retry validation errors, bad signatures, missing permissions, invalid quantities, or insufficient balance indefinitely.

API Surface

restClient.SpotApi.ExchangeData        // spot market data, symbols, tickers, klines, order books, trades
restClient.SpotApi.Account             // balances, deposits, withdrawals, transfers, websocket token
restClient.SpotApi.Trading             // place/cancel/edit/query spot orders, user trades

restClient.UsdtFuturesApi.ExchangeData // USDT-M futures market data
restClient.UsdtFuturesApi.Account      // USDT-M balances, leverage, margin, fee rate, listen key
restClient.UsdtFuturesApi.Trading      // USDT-M orders, positions, trigger/TP-SL/track orders

restClient.CoinFuturesApi.*            // Coin-M futures with the same futures REST structure

socketClient.SpotApi                   // spot public and private streams
socketClient.FuturesApi                // futures public and private streams

Important: XT socket futures are exposed as socketClient.FuturesApi; REST futures are split into UsdtFuturesApi and CoinFuturesApi.

Spot Order Pattern

XT spot order placement requires TimeInForce and BusinessType.

using XT.Net.Enums;

var order = await restClient.SpotApi.Trading.PlaceOrderAsync(
    symbol: "eth_usdt",
    orderSide: OrderSide.Buy,
    orderType: OrderType.Limit,
    timeInForce: TimeInForce.GoodTillCanceled,
    businessType: BusinessType.Spot,
    quantity: 0.01m,
    price: 2000m);

if (!order.Success) { Console.WriteLine(order.Error); return; }
var orderId = order.Data.OrderId;

For spot market buy orders, use quoteQuantity instead of quantity, as documented by the PlaceOrderAsync signature.

Futures Order Pattern

XT futures symbols in the current trading interfaces use examples like ETH_USDT. Futures order placement requires PositionSide.

using XT.Net.Enums;

await restClient.UsdtFuturesApi.Account.SetLeverageAsync("ETH_USDT", PositionSide.Long, 5);

var order = await restClient.UsdtFuturesApi.Trading.PlaceOrderAsync(
    symbol: "ETH_USDT",
    orderSide: OrderSide.Buy,
    orderType: OrderType.Market,
    quantity: 0.01m,
    positionSide: PositionSide.Long);

if (!order.Success) { Console.WriteLine(order.Error); return; }

WebSocket Pattern

Use XTSocketClient. Store subscriptions and unsubscribe on shutdown.

using XT.Net.Clients;

var socketClient = new XTSocketClient();
var sub = await socketClient.SpotApi.SubscribeToTickerUpdatesAsync(
    "eth_usdt",
    update => Console.WriteLine(update.Data.LastPrice));

if (!sub.Success) { Console.WriteLine(sub.Error); return; }

await socketClient.UnsubscribeAsync(sub.Data);

Private spot streams require a websocket token from REST:

var token = await restClient.SpotApi.Account.GetWebsocketTokenAsync();
if (!token.Success) { Console.WriteLine(token.Error); return; }

await socketClient.SpotApi.SubscribeToBalanceUpdatesAsync(token.Data, handler);
await socketClient.SpotApi.SubscribeToOrderUpdatesAsync(token.Data, handler);
await socketClient.SpotApi.SubscribeToUserTradeUpdatesAsync(token.Data, handler);

Private futures streams require a listen key:

var listenKey = await restClient.UsdtFuturesApi.Account.GetListenKeyAsync();
if (!listenKey.Success) { Console.WriteLine(listenKey.Error); return; }

await socketClient.FuturesApi.SubscribeToBalancesUpdatesAsync(listenKey.Data, handler);
await socketClient.FuturesApi.SubscribeToPositionUpdatesAsync(listenKey.Data, handler);
await socketClient.FuturesApi.SubscribeToOrderUpdatesAsync(listenKey.Data, handler);
await socketClient.FuturesApi.SubscribeToUserTradeUpdatesAsync(listenKey.Data, handler);
await socketClient.FuturesApi.SubscribeToNotificationUpdatesAsync(listenKey.Data, handler);

SharedApis

Use SharedApis for exchange-agnostic code across XT, Binance, Bybit, OKX, Kraken, and other CryptoExchange.Net libraries.

using CryptoExchange.Net.SharedApis;
using XT.Net.Clients;

ISpotTickerRestClient shared = new XTRestClient().SpotApi.SharedClient;
var symbol = new SharedSymbol(TradingMode.Spot, "BTC", "USDT");
var ticker = await shared.GetSpotTickerAsync(new GetTickerRequest(symbol));

Available shared clients:

new XTRestClient().SpotApi.SharedClient
new XTRestClient().UsdtFuturesApi.SharedClient
new XTRestClient().CoinFuturesApi.SharedClient
new XTSocketClient().SpotApi.SharedClient
new XTSocketClient().FuturesApi.SharedClient

Use SharedClient.Discover() on any shared client root when code needs runtime metadata about supported shared interfaces and endpoint options.

ISpotSymbolRestClient and IFuturesSymbolRestClient expose SpotSymbolCatalog and FuturesSymbolCatalog. A successful GetSpotSymbolsAsync(...) or GetFuturesSymbolsAsync(...) call populates the corresponding catalog and returns display names plus shared asset classifications. XT tags are mapped to crypto, stablecoin, equity, and commodity types where available.

Spot REST shared interfaces include IAssetsRestClient, IBalanceRestClient, IDepositRestClient, IKlineRestClient, IListenKeyRestClient, IOrderBookRestClient, IRecentTradeRestClient, IWithdrawalRestClient, IWithdrawRestClient, ISpotTickerRestClient, ISpotSymbolRestClient, ISpotOrderRestClient, IFeeRestClient, IBookTickerRestClient, and ITransferRestClient.

Futures REST shared interfaces include IBalanceRestClient, IKlineRestClient, IListenKeyRestClient, IOrderBookRestClient, IRecentTradeRestClient, IFundingRateRestClient, IFuturesSymbolRestClient, IFuturesTickerRestClient, ILeverageRestClient, IOpenInterestRestClient, IFuturesOrderRestClient, IFeeRestClient, IFuturesTriggerOrderRestClient, IFuturesTpSlRestClient, and IBookTickerRestClient.

Dependency Injection

using XT.Net;

services.AddXT(options =>
{
    options.ApiCredentials = new XTCredentials("API_KEY", "API_SECRET");
});

// Inject IXTRestClient and IXTSocketClient.

Configuration binding:

services.AddXT(configuration.GetSection("XT"));

XT currently exposes XTEnvironment.Live and custom environments via XTEnvironment.CreateCustom(...).

Common Pitfalls

  • Do not use raw HttpClient to call XT endpoints.
  • Do not use .Data unless .Success is true.
  • Do not confuse spot symbols such as eth_usdt with futures examples such as ETH_USDT.
  • Do not use socketClient.UsdtFuturesApi; socket futures are under socketClient.FuturesApi.
  • Do not assume private streams authenticate automatically. Spot needs GetWebsocketTokenAsync; futures needs GetListenKeyAsync.
  • Do not use generic ApiCredentials; use XTCredentials.
  • Do not instantiate clients per request. Reuse clients or use DI.
  • Do not block on async calls with .Result or .Wait().
  • Do not invent GeneralApi, MarginApi, WalletApi, SubAccountApi, UsdFuturesSocketApi, or CoinFuturesSocketApi.
  • Do not invent testnet environment names. Source exposes XTEnvironment.Live and CreateCustom.
  • Inspect XT.Net/Interfaces/Clients/** before generating methods not listed in the docs.
